Saucy it may be and satay is definitely on the menu, but don't expect your average peanut sauced skewers at this new lunchtime hotspot.
It's a common misconception in this country, but satay in Indonesian means just about anything on a skewer, and that's just what you should expect at Saucy Satay. Culinary influences range from North Africa to India, Mongolia and South East Asia, with all meats grilled to order on natural burning charcoal for that authentic, subtly smoky taste.
